Inherited Thrombocytopenia: Update on Genes and Genetic Variants Which may be Associated With Bleeding
19 Jun 2019
Abstract excerpt
Inherited thrombocytopenia (IT) is comprised of a group of hereditary disorders characterized by a reduced platelet count as the main feature, and often with abnormal platelet function, which can subsequently lead to impaired haemostasis.
